Spark Model just announced an unprecedented selection of 1/18 scale models of cars from this year's 24 Hours of LeMans. A total of 18 large scale models are to be produced. 

In addition to the LMP1 Audi, Toyota and Porsche teams, Spark intends to produce the two Corvette Racing C7R's along with a selection of leading Porsche and Aston Martin GTE Pro & Am entries and a brace of LMP2 prototypes. 

No release dates accompanied the list, but since Spark's 1/18 scale 2013 LeMans models, including the 2013 LeMans winning Audi, the 2013 #8 LeMans Toyota and the Patrick Dempsey Porsche, all arrived last month (and are still available at TMC), you should be able to read between the lines.
